As AI reshapes industries, how can leaders in construction and technology stay ahead? In this episode, we explore the mindset, skills, and interdisciplinary collaboration required to lead in an AI-driven world - through Kane Group’s pioneering efforts, guided by Gary Cowan from Belfast, Northern Ireland, UK - a Multi Award-Winning BIM Leader, Global BIM and Technology Thought Leader, AI Enthusiast, and STEM Ambassador.Gary leads Digital Construction at Kane Group, a company renowned for its strong heritage in designing, developing, and delivering building-service solutions throughout the UK and Ireland.Gary takes us behind the scenes of cutting-edge projects like the Claridge’s Hotel Refurbishment.
